3rd Nov. 2012 – 90th Birthday of Com H L Parvana

3rd November this year will mark the 90th birthday of our beloved and jewel leader Com H L Parvana. On this day we shall recall and remember him to pay our homage to him. In the history of AIBEA, the contributions of Com Parvana are embedded in glittering gold. He was a leader par excellence and his life was a saga of sacrifice for the cause of AIBEA because he literally dedicated his entire life for the emancipation of bank employees who were suffering from exploitations, denials, deprivations and humilations. He was uniquely rare and special.

Com Parvana used to say that he was drawn into trade union movement during his younger age due to the inspiration he got by observing the struggles of the workers. But his life, his matchless leadership, his clarity and vision became the inspiration for thousands of bank employees who became cadres and leaders of our movement. Such was his amazing and awesome leadership qualities. The very name of Com Parvana used to electrify the bank employees of his times.

Com. Parvana was a complete leader. He taught us every aspect of organistion - how to organise, how to mobilise, how to fight, how to settle and how to move forward. He used to emphasise that bank employees and AIBEA should be an inseparable part of the general trade union movement.
